Is it true that the flying fox behave in very different manners.
Whereas the Siamese Algae Esters are very peaceful and will eat algae their entire lives, Flying Foxes will typically quit eating algae as they grow and are very aggressive and territorial.
The SAE is almost constantly active and the Flying Fox is a hiding fish.....[/b]
 
Donno about the SAE, but AFAIK its the Chinese Algae Eater that gives up algae as it grows older and becomes more aggressive and territorial.
